在医疗领域,运用信息技术打造一个高效的医院信息系统,对于增强医院竞争力至关重要。UML 作为一种有力的面向对象编程技术,为系统设计提供了有效的手段。接下来,我将详细阐述如何运用 UML 来构建医院信息管理系统。
UML 简介
UML,也就是统一建模语言,具有定义清晰、表述简便、功能强大和广泛适用等特点。这种语言在面向对象开发的各个系统中都有应用,从需求分析到系统维护的全过程都能看到它的身影。现在,UML在管理、通信、嵌入式等多个领域都得到了广泛的使用。利用UML,开发者可以更直观地描绘系统结构,有效降低开发中可能出现的误解。
UML 建模方法概述
采用UML的统一建模技术,以用例为中心推动开发流程,整个过程分为四个阶段,逐步进行增量式更新。首先,在第一阶段,收集需求信息,用户、分析师和开发者之间进行深入交流,从用户那里提取系统需求并构建相应的模型。在实施过程中,各参与方应保持积极沟通,以保证对需求的把握精准无误。随后的阶段将在此基础上逐步完善模型细节。
在第二阶段的分析中,我们基于需求捕获的结果,对功能与数据进行提炼。功能提炼形成系统分析文档,数据提炼则指明分析对象及其相互联系。这样做能让开发者更好地理解系统的关键功能和数据架构,比如在处理医院信息管理系统时,可以明确划分各个业务模块及其相关数据。
系统建模的意义
医院若想达到优质、高效、低成本的发展,合理运用信息技术来分配资源极为关键。建立医院信息系统是达成这一目标的重要途径。此系统能够处理医院内外部的数据,对决策起到辅助作用。例如,通过分析患者就诊数据,可以改善科室资源的分配,增强医疗服务效率。此外,系统还有助于提高医院管理水平,规范业务流程,降低人为错误的发生。
开发系统前的需求调研
为了打造满足医院需求的软件系统,开发团队必须对医院进行细致的实地考察和分析。在考察过程中,他们应当与医院各科室的工作人员交流,掌握他们的工作流程和具体需求。只有对医院的实际情况有全面的认识,才能设计出真正符合需求的系统。比如,在进行门诊业务的调研时,必须明确挂号、就诊、缴费等环节的具体需求和存在的问题。准确的需求调研是系统成功的关键。
以门诊业务子系统为例分析
以 HIS 系统的门诊模块为例,UML 的建模设计至关重要。在这个模块中,UML 可以用来描绘患者、医生、护士等不同角色之间的互动。通过用例图,可以清晰展示各角色的具体功能需求,比如患者挂号、医生开方等。而在时序图中,可以直观地呈现业务流程的顺序,比如患者就诊过程中各环节的时间顺序和信息流转。
UML 能够对门诊业务的动态模型进行构建,并对系统在不同情境下的运作进行分析。这样做能帮助我们在问题出现前就预见它们,进而对系统设计进行改进。例如,在患者数量增多时,通过分析系统的响应速度和资源使用情况,可以保障系统的稳定运行。
系统后续开发与完善
需求分析与模型构建完毕后,便进入设计环节。在这一环节,需对前阶段成果进行深入细化,具体明确分析方法及其关联,以及各个子系统的接口与交互细节。同时,还需关注系统的扩展性和维护性,为将来功能的扩展预留适当空间。项目开发结束后,还需进行严格的质量检测与维护工作。
用户反馈帮助我们持续改进系统,增强其使用便捷性和运行稳定度。比如,医院新业务启动时,系统能迅速完成升级和调整。唯有不断改进,系统才能更有效地支持医院日常运作。
在构建医院信息管理系统时,UML在哪个环节扮演着至关重要的角色?敬请各位在评论区分享您的看法,同时,别忘了点赞并转发这篇文章!